When dial is turned to the 

OFF

 position the unit will 

NOT

 operate.

When leaving your vehicle for any period of time, make sure the
master control dial is set to the 

OFF

 position.

LOW FAN

 will circulate relatively small quantities of air 

WITHOUT

cooling. Choose the 

LOW FAN

 setting simply by rotating the dial

to this position.

HIGH FAN

 will circulate larger quantities of air 

WITHOUT

 cooling.

Choose the 

HIGH FAN

 setting simply by rotating the dial to this

position.

LOW COOL

 will provide light cooling. Choose the 

LOW COOL

setting simply by rotating the dial to this position.
It is also recommended for nighttime use or relatively hot days.

HIGH COOL

 provides maximum cooling. Choose the 

HIGH COOL

setting simply by rotating the dial to this position.
It is recommended for quick cooling or extremely hot days.
Once the room is cooled, switch to a lower setting.

The thermostat maintains the room temperature automatically.
Turn the thermostat toward 

COOLER

 for lower temperature

control, or toward 

WARMER

 if a higher temperature setting is

desired. The cooling operation automatically starts when the room
temperature rises above your desired thermostat setting and stops
when the room temperature reaches your desired setting.
(NOTE: The fan will operate continuously to maintain optimum
temperature control.)
